Responsibilities
1. Cloud Infrastructure & Automation
- Design, deploy, and maintain secure cloud environments using platforms such as AWS, GCP, or other providers.
- Implement Infrastructure-as-Code (IaC) using Terraform for provisioning and managing resources.
- Automate deployments through CI/CD pipelines (Jenkins, GitLab CI/CD, GitHub Actions, Bitbucket Pipelines, AWS CodePipeline, or Azure DevOps) to ensure efficient and consistent releases.
2. Containerization & Orchestration
- Containerize applications using Docker for efficient development and deployment workflows.
- Manage Kubernetes clusters (on-premise or cloud-managed like AWS EKS) to orchestrate containerized workloads at scale.
- Configure, monitor, and optimize containerized environments for performance and cost control.
3. Security & Compliance
- Implement security best practices, including network segmentation, AWS WAF, IAM roles, and secret management solutions (e.g., AWS Secrets Manager).
- Conduct security assessments and vulnerability scans; devise and implement remediation strategies.
- Manage incident response and ensure compliance with relevant industry standards.
4. Monitoring & Optimization
- Establish and maintain robust monitoring and alerting systems (e.g., Grafana, Prometheus, AWS CloudWatch, Datadog, or New Relic).
- Track system performance and troubleshoot bottlenecks using logs and metrics (e.g., AWS CloudWatch Logs, Loki, Promtail).
- Optimize costs and resource usage by reviewing infrastructure setup, usage patterns, and scaling configurations.
5. Scripting & Tooling
- Write shell and Python scripts for automating routine tasks such as backups, deployments, log rotation, or environment setup.
- Maintain CI/CD pipelines to ensure rapid development cycles and seamless code integrations.
6. Collaboration & Leadership
- Work closely with software engineering and QA teams to align DevOps practices with application requirements.
- Mentor junior DevOps engineers, sharing best practices and guiding them on troubleshooting and production issue resolution.
- Communicate complex technical information clearly to non-technical stakeholders.
Qualifications
- Education: Bachelor’s degree in Computer Science, Engineering, or a related field; or equivalent practical experience.
- Certifications: AWS Certified DevOps Engineer - Professional or similar is a plus.
- Experience:
- Proven track record (8+ years total experience including 3+ years as a lead) in DevOps or cloud infrastructure roles.
- Hands-on experience with AWS services (e.g., ECS, EKS, RDS, S3, Lambda, CodePipeline) or GCP equivalents.
- Strong background in CI/CD tools (Jenkins, GitLab CI/CD, GitHub Actions, Bitbucket Pipelines, or Azure DevOps).
- Proficiency with containerization (Docker) and Kubernetes cluster management.
- Familiarity with Infrastructure-as-Code (Terraform) and configuration management tools (Ansible).
- Scripting skills (shell, Python) for automation tasks.
- Experience implementing advanced security tools and best practices.
- Familiarity with data processing or analytics tools (e.g., Apache Superset, AWS Athena, Redshift).
- Soft Skills:
- Excellent communication and team collaboration.
- Ability to troubleshoot issues quickly and effectively under pressure.
- Organized, with good documentation practices.
Preferred Skills
- Knowledge of other cloud platforms or services (e.g., OCI, Digital Ocean).
- Experience using advanced monitoring/observability stacks (e.g., Grafana, Prometheus, Loki, Datadog).
